Restructuring under Chapter 13 bankruptcy is one way that many people have been able to get their finances under control. This process is different than Chapter 7, where the goal is to sell all non-essential assets to pay down your debts before canceling whatever is left over. In Chapter 13, the goal is to reduce some of the debt load and set up a repayment plan that you can honor. It's important to understand how Chapter 13 bankruptcy is meant to work. Read More …

Money problems can be a big reason for a couple to get a divorce. When you are getting a divorce and you are also considering bankruptcy, the timing of the filing is going to be critical. Some couples choose to file for bankruptcy prior to filing for a divorce, making it easier to divide anything that might be left. Others decide to file during the divorce, making it hard to divide up any assets or debts because assets are hard to touch during a bankruptcy. Read More …
